How much does professional installation cost?

Install prices vary by job size and location, but typically range from $1,200-$3,500 for a standard residential AC or furnace swap. The installer gives you a flat quote upfront so there are no surprises.

What if I already have my own installer?

That's totally fine -- many of our customers buy from us and use their own contractor. We give you the equipment delivered, you handle the install. No requirement to use our network.

What does the installer do exactly?

A standard install includes removing your old unit, setting and connecting the new one, charging the refrigerant lines, wiring, startup testing, and hauling away the old equipment. Specifics vary by job.

What if something goes wrong with the install?

Every installer in our network warranties their workmanship. If there's an issue with the install itself, they'll come back and fix it. Equipment defects are covered by the manufacturer warranty.

Do you install in my area?

We currently have installer partners in Minnesota and Southwest Florida (Cape Coral, Fort Myers, Naples). Outside those areas, we'll deliver the equipment and you can hire a local pro.
